Macon's middle Georgia red clay presents unique challenges for natural grass courts, but it's actually one of the best arguments for switching to artificial turf. Our clay soil doesn't drain well during heavy rain, and the sandy pockets that appear in some yards create uneven playing surfaces. Combined with hotter summers than the Atlanta metro area, you're looking at stressed grass, compacted soil, and weeds taking over by August. Sport court installation in neighborhoods like Ingleside or around the Ocmulgee area requires proper base preparation—we factor in your existing grade, ensure adequate subsurface drainage to handle our afternoon thunderstorms, and account for the way red clay shifts seasonally. Red clay compacts easily and doesn't drain naturally, which means we build a proper stone and gravel base layer underneath your turf. This prevents water from pooling and keeps the court stable during our hot, humid summers. Most residential sport courts take 3–5 days from start to finish, depending on your lot size and existing grade. We handle site prep, base installation, turf layout, seaming, and infill application.
